Roy Williams' once-in-a-career all-guard lineup works for UNC in win vs. FSU
Posted Jan 15, 2017
With 2:57 left in the first half, all three of Roy Williams' available big men had two fouls. With Tony Bradley on the bench with a concussion, the Hall of Fame coach made a decision he'd never made before in his career: play an all guard lineup. Joel Berry, Theo Pinson, Brandon Robinson, Nate Britt and Justin Jackson took the floor as Williams' smallest lineup ever.
